I have an ER28 fly-back transformer on hand (model HT-ER2828-801A or an equivalent you may suggest) and need a compact isolated power stage built around it. The supply has to accept either 240 VAC mains or a 24 VAC / 24 VDC input on the same terminals and deliver a steady 12 VDC at 10 W.

What I need from you is a complete, ready-to-build solution, not just a concept. Please retune or redesign the existing schematic so the magnetics, switching device, control IC and protection network all work harmoniously, then verify the operating points with proper fly-back calculations. Because the converter will sit inside industrial equipment, component choices and layout notes should favour long-term reliability, good thermal behaviour and conservative stress margins, even though no formal UL/CE submission is planned at this stage.

Deliverables
• Final schematic in PDF plus an editable format (Altium, KiCad or similar)
• Bill of Materials with manufacturer part numbers and footprint notes
• Key calculations: duty cycle, reflected voltage, current-sense limits, snubber design, efficiency estimate, etc.
• Commentary on how the chosen parts match the ER28 specification or, if substitutions are better, why
• Basic bench test procedure so I can reproduce your validation steps with standard lab gear
